Tips to Choose the Right Dust Collector for Nails:
Tip 1: Consider the type of filter:
Filters are the essential components of any dust collector. There are two types of filters in dust collectors - the standard bag filter and the pleated filter. The standard bag filter is made of polyester or fiber, which are affordable but need frequent cleaning and replacement. The pleated filter, on the other hand, is made of paper or polyester and has a relatively larger surface area to collect debris. It requires less maintenance and has longer durability than the standard bag filter. Hence, choosing the right filter based on your requirements is important.Tip 2: Check for filtration efficiency:
A dust collector's filtration efficiency indicates the percentage of the airborne particles it can collect. A high-efficiency particulate air (HEPA) filter can collect up to 99.97% of the airborne particles that are 0.3 microns or larger, making it an ideal choice for individuals with respiratory issues. A better filtration efficiency ensures that the indoor air quality is improved and the harmful particles are not released into the environment.Tip 3: Consider the motor power:
The motor power of a dust collector determines its suction capacity. The suction capacity should be high enough to collect all types of debris effortlessly. A motor power of 20W to 40W is considered ideal for household purposes.
